For which list of ordered pairs is y a function of x?
A.(7,-7), (-7,-5), (-7,-3), (-7,-1)
B.(-3, 9), (0, 0), (0, 9), (3, 12)
C. (6, 8), (10, 8), (15,-7), (16, 0)
D. (11, -2), (12, 1), (13,-4), (13, 9)
The option (A) (7,-7), (-7,-5), (-7,-3), (-7,-1) ordered pair is y a function of x.
What is a function?
A function is defined as a relation between a set of inputs having one output each. In simple words, a function is a relationship between inputs where each input is related to exactly one output. Every function has a domain and codomain or range.
In a mathematical relation, for a given value of x, there can only be one unique value of y.
It is a requirement that a function must follow.
In option A, the x values are all different, so y is a function of x
In option B, there are two (0,0) and (0,9) which means for x=0 there are two possible values of y, thus y is not a function of x.
In option C, there is a repetition of the x-value, 15, so y is not a function of x
In option D, there is a repetition of the x-value, 13, so y is not a function of x.
So, the correct option is A (7,-7), (-7,-5), (-7,-3), (-7,-1)
Hence, the option (A) (7,-7), (-7,-5), (-7,-3), (-7,-1) ordered pair is y a function of x.

Professor Grok writes an arithmetic sequence with three terms. Calamitous Clod creates a geometric sequence with common ratio 2 by adding 2 to the second term and 11 to the third term. What is the first term of their sequences
Calamitous Clod creates a geometric sequence with common ratio 2 by adding 2 to the second term and 11 to the third term. The first term is 7.
Let the numbers are: a₁, a₂, a₃.
These three numbers form an arithmetic sequence, which means the differences between 2 consecutive terms are the same.
Hence,
a₃ - a₂ = a₂ - a₁
a₃ = 2a₂ - a₁ ..... (equation 1)
Calamitous Clod creates a geometric sequence with common ratio 2 by adding 2 to the second term and 11 to the third term.
Hence, the geometric sequence is:
a₁, a₂ + 2, a₃ + 11.
with common ratio = 2
common ration = (a₃ + 11) / (a₂ + 2) = 2
a₃ + 11 = 2a₂ + 4
a₃ = 2a₂ - 7 ..... (equation 2)
Substitute equation 2 into equation 1
2a₂ - 7 = 2a₂ - a₁
a₁ = 7
Hence,
The first term = a₁ = 7

a(n) _____ connects two or more devices in a limited geographical area.
A local area network (LAN) connects two or more devices in a limited geographical area.
A local area network (LAN) is a type of network that links computers and other devices within a certain geographic region, such as a house, a school computer lab, an office building, or a cluster of nearby structures.
The nodes, or individual computers or devices that make up a network, frequently share resources like printers, big hard drives, and software. Cables are frequently used to connect the nodes. A LAN without physical wires is known as a wireless LAN (WLAN). A cable LAN and a WLAN frequently communicate in order for a WLAN to access its resources.

Explain how to solve: 3(9+4a)−19=32
step by step
Answer:
First, distribute the 3 on the left side of the equation: 3 * 9 + 3 * 4a - 19 = 32
Next, combine like terms on the left side of the equation: 27 + 12a - 19 = 32
Add 19 to both sides of the equation to isolate the variable term: 27 + 12a = 51
Subtract 27 from both sides of the equation to isolate the variable term: 12a = 24
Divide both sides of the equation by 12 to solve for the value of "a": a = 2
So the solution to the equation is "a = 2".
